Commit 4a716f5b authored by Dr. Stephen Henson's avatar Dr. Stephen Henson
Browse files

tools and rehash not needed for fips build.

parent e3496215
Loading
Loading
Loading
Loading
+4 −15
Original line number Diff line number Diff line
@@ -140,7 +140,7 @@ FIPSCANLIB=

BASEADDR=

DIRS=   crypto fips test tools
DIRS=   crypto fips test 
ENGDIRS= ccgost
SHLIBDIRS= crypto 

@@ -353,7 +353,7 @@ FIPS_EX_OBJ= ../crypto/aes/aes_cfb.o \
	../crypto/uid.o

sub_all: build_all
build_all: build_libs build_tests build_tools
build_all: build_libs build_tests

build_libs: build_crypto build_fips

@@ -494,7 +494,7 @@ libclean:
	rm -f *.map *.so *.so.* *.dll engines/*.so engines/*.dll *.a engines/*.a */lib */*/lib

clean:	libclean
	rm -f shlib/*.o *.o core a.out fluff rehash.time testlog make.log cctest cctest.c
	rm -f shlib/*.o *.o core a.out fluff testlog make.log cctest cctest.c
	@set -e; target=clean; $(RECURSIVE_BUILD_CMD)
	rm -f $(LIBS)
	rm -f openssl.pc libssl.pc libcrypto.pc
@@ -526,20 +526,9 @@ dclean:
	rm -rf *.bak include/openssl certs/.0
	@set -e; target=dclean; $(RECURSIVE_BUILD_CMD)

rehash: rehash.time
rehash.time: certs apps
	@if [ -z "$(CROSS_COMPILE)" ]; then \
		(OPENSSL="`pwd`/util/opensslwrap.sh"; \
		[ -x "apps/openssl.exe" ] && OPENSSL="apps/openssl.exe" || :; \
		OPENSSL_DEBUG_MEMORY=on; \
		export OPENSSL OPENSSL_DEBUG_MEMORY; \
		$(PERL) tools/c_rehash certs) && \
		touch rehash.time; \
	else :; fi

test:   tests

tests: rehash
tests:
	@(cd test && echo "testing..." && \
	$(CLEARENV) && $(MAKE) -e $(BUILDENV) TOP=.. TESTS='$(TESTS)' OPENSSL_DEBUG_MEMORY=on OPENSSL_CONF=../apps/openssl.cnf tests );
	OPENSSL_CONF=apps/openssl.cnf util/opensslwrap.sh version -a